This week’s episode is all about Anthropic. First up, Anthropic unveiled Claude Remote Control, which will let users continue a Claude session back on their personal machine from a phone, tablet via the Claude mobile app. Watch out OpenClaw.Anthropic continued making news by refusing to bow to the Department of War’s request for “unrestricted use” of its AI for military purposes, including domestic surveillance and fully-autonomous weapons. We’ll let you know if those defense contracts get revoked or not.On a lighter note, a developer at Cloudflare rebuilt Next.js with AI as a drop-in replacement using Vite... in one week.
